Get Up and Go Bars Recipe

Ingredients:

2 packages crescent rolls
2 8-oz. packages cream cheese, softened
1 3/4 cups white sugar
2 tsp. vanilla
6 Tbl. butter
1 Tbl. cinnamon (or more to desired taste)

Directions:

Mix 1 cup sugar, cream cheese and vanilla until very smooth. Mix well. Spray a 9x13 pan with cooking spray. Spread 1 package crescent rolls on bottom of pan. Press up sides of pan about 1/4 of the way to form an edge. Press all perforations together to form 1 nice, tight layer. Spread filling mixture over rolls. Cover with other package of crescent rolls, sealing perforations with your fingers to form a tight layer. Melt butter, add 3/4 cup white sugar and the cinnamon. Heat and mix well. Spread over the entire top of the dessert. Bake at 350º for 20-25 minuts or until nicely browned and doesn't look goopy. COOL completely before cutting into small squares.

These are called Get Up and Go bars because you just want to get up and go get another one!!!
